BBC launches audio description on BBC iPlayer
Date: 26.08.2009

The BBC today announces that approximately 25 hours per week of the BBC's
audio-described programmes
are now available on BBC iPlayer.
Audio description describes what is happening on screen using the gaps
between dialogue in
programmes. This helps viewers with visual impairments to better follow what
is happening in the
programme.
Audio-described programmes from a variety of different genres are available
including dramas, such
as Doctor Who, Being Human and EastEnders; comedy including Little Britain
and Jam And Jerusalem;
and children's programmes such as Tracy Beaker and The Sarah Jane
Adventures.
There are also plans to extend the coverage of the service to include more
of the BBC's weekly
broadcast audio described programmes in the future.
To access the service, users need to go to the "Audio described" category in
BBC iPlayer and select
the programme they would like to play from the list of the audio-described
programmes available from
the last seven days.
Jonathan Hassell, BBC Future Media Head of Audience Experience & Usability,
said: "The BBC is
committed to high standards of accessibility across all of its sites and
services, especially
popular new services like BBC iPlayer which aim to deliver the benefits of
emerging technologies to
all our audiences.
"We're therefore delighted that the BBC is the first broadcaster in the
world to include
audio-described TV programmes for our blind and visually impaired audiences
in its video-on-demand
service."
Lesley-Anne Alexander, Chief Executive, RNIB, said: "RNIB welcomes the
launch of audio description
on the BBC iPlayer and recognises this as a major breakthrough and great
leap forward in access for
blind and partially-sighted people in the UK which will hopefully
reverberate around the world."
